Synopsis

The collective brains of game show fandom have been wracking their brains to recall this fine piece of Smitty gameshowia, so be grateful for what you're getting. So what do we remember? Celebs are teamed up with pro drivers to perform a number of different driving tests: a "hot hatch" speed circuit, something to do with reversing a trailer into some traffic cones, a tank/duck military vehicle test, and a skidpan round. Rather than being a proper series, it seems to have been an annual event thing.

One year they held it in Isola 2000 (the upgrade to Isola 1998) in the French Alps for a snow-themed edition where skidoos, piste bashers and finally snow-chains lay in wait for the likes of Dionne Warwick (!), Pat Jennings, Dave Thorpe, Toyah Willcox, Louise Aitken-Walker, Peter Howitt, John Watson and, natch, Lennie Bennett.

We think the 2001 season was called "Driving Force Down Under" and featured Australian celebrities Rebecca Gibney, Ross Dunkerton, Peter O'Brien, Peter Brock and others alongside Martin Donnelly and Barry Sheene.
